The Google Pixel 4 is slightly better than the Galaxy A31, getting an 81.9 score against 81.3. Google Pixel 4 is a somewhat lighter and a little bit thinner phone than the Galaxy A31, even when they were only released with a couple of months difference. The Google Pixel 4 counts with a bit better CPU than Galaxy A31, and although they both have a Octa-Core processing unit, the Google Pixel 4 also has 2 GB more RAM.
The Google Pixel 4 has just a bit better looking screen than Galaxy A31, because although it has a little smaller display and a bit lower resolution of 1080 x 2280px, it also counts with a little higher pixel density. Samsung Galaxy A31 has much more memory for games and applications than Google Pixel 4, and although they both have equal 64 GB internal memory capacity, the Samsung Galaxy A31 also has a SD card slot that allows up to 512 GB.
The Samsung Galaxy A31 captures much clearer photographs and videos than Google Pixel 4, because although it has a tinier aperture, and they both have the same 1920x1080 (Full HD) video quality and the same 30 fps video frame rates, the Samsung Galaxy A31 also counts with a much larger sensor and a camera in the back with a lot better 48 megapixels resolution.
The Galaxy A31 features a much better battery life than Google Pixel 4, because it has a 79% larger battery size.
